A Greener Gleam: Slashing Carbon Footprints with Robotic Precision
for many years, the typical approach to facade maintenance has relied seriously on fossil fuels. The diesel turbines powering large-rise cradles along with the gas eaten by cranes and transportation cars lead on to urban air window cleaning robot solution air pollution and also a making’s overall carbon footprint. This Vitality-intense design stands in stark distinction for the core rules of inexperienced architecture.
From Fossil Fuels to Battery energy
the primary and many direct environmental advantage of fashionable cleaning robots is their electricity resource. the newest generation of automated cleansing methods operates on large-potential, rechargeable batteries. This simple switch from internal combustion engines to electrical electrical power yields dramatic outcomes. It gets rid of localized emissions of carbon dioxide, nitrogen oxides, and particulate subject, contributing to more healthy air excellent in dense urban centers. Moreover, these batteries could be billed utilizing electrical energy from renewable resources like photo voltaic or wind, letting a making to accomplish a nearly zero-emission cleaning cycle. This go aligns beautifully with the global press toward electrification and decarbonization.
Precision that Prevents Waste
over and above the Vitality source, robotic techniques introduce a amount of precision that human operators can seldom match. Programmed with clever route-setting up algorithms, these robots implement drinking water and cleaning brokers with meticulous accuracy. They use just enough to accomplish a great thoroughly clean, removing the wasteful overspray and runoff common in handbook washing. This managed resource management not merely conserves broad quantities of h2o above a building's lifecycle but also decreases the volume of cleaning chemicals unveiled in the surroundings. whenever you can measure and enhance just about every milliliter of water utilized, you are engaging in a truly sustainable exercise.
From higher-danger to High-Tech: Prioritizing Human security in a very Dangerous job
substantial-angle do the job is regularly rated One of the most unsafe occupations globally. Window cleaners confront the consistent threats of falls from height, gear failure, sudden wind gusts, and electrical dangers. each individual ascent is often a calculated risk, and Regardless of arduous safety protocols, mishaps continue to be a tragic reality. The introduction of robotics basically alterations this equation by taking away the human component from the point of Threat.
doing away with the Human factor from Danger Zones
A robotic cleaning method is controlled remotely by a skilled operator stationed safely and securely on the bottom or rooftop. This one adjust eradicates the most significant pitfalls connected with The task. there isn't any lives hanging from the rope numerous toes within the air. The physical strain, temperature exposure, and psychological tension endured by handbook cleaners are wholly eradicated. inside their spot can be a engineering-driven course of action monitored from a safe spot, transforming a significant-chance work right into a technological, zero-hazard function.
The Evolution of Jobs, Not Their Elimination
a standard panic bordering automation is work displacement. having said that, in the context of facade cleaning, this trend is best called task transformation. The need for cleansing doesn't vanish; alternatively, the talents needed to execute The work evolve. guide laborers have the opportunity to become proficient robot operators, upkeep experts, and logistics supervisors. This changeover elevates the workforce, developing safer, increased-having to pay, plus much more technologically advanced job paths. It signifies an investment decision in human capital, shifting employees from perilous handbook tasks to roles centered on Command, diagnostics, and method management.
setting up the long run: Robots like a Cornerstone of wise Cities and Sustainable Infrastructure
The thought of a sensible town is built on the concept of working with details and technological innovation to create extra successful, sustainable, and livable city environments. Green constructing cleaning robots undoubtedly are a tangible software of the philosophy, performing as being a important bit of clever infrastructure.
Aligning with Green Building benchmarks
Prestigious eco-friendly making certifications like LEED (Leadership in Power and Environmental layout) and BREEAM (setting up analysis institution Environmental Assessment system) evaluate a building's performance throughout a lot of metrics, together with sustainable web page administration and operational innovation. utilizing a robotic cleaning Alternative that reduces Electrical power consumption, conserves water, and enhances employee protection is a powerful, demonstrable motion that aligns with these criteria. creating proprietors trying to find to accomplish or preserve these certifications can point to their automatic servicing strategy as evidence in their dedication to sustainability in action.
the information-Driven Approach to servicing
intelligent robots do a lot more than simply thoroughly clean; they collect data. As they traverse a constructing's facade, they may be Outfitted with sensors to map their development, evaluate cleansing performance, and in some cases identify likely servicing challenges like cracked glass or failing seals. This information allows facility administrators to shift from the reactive, program-primarily based cleaning product into a predictive, ailment-based one particular. they could deploy assets far more properly, timetable cleanings dependant on precise will need, and attain deeper insights into their creating's well being, building your complete Procedure smarter plus more Price tag-efficient.
The Economics of Automation: Maximizing performance and Return on Investment
whilst the safety and environmental Gains are persuasive, any new engineering will have to also be economically practical. For making proprietors and home administration companies, robotic cleaning techniques depict a big long-expression investment with a clear and appealing return on investment decision (ROI).
unparalleled velocity and Coverage
The sheer effectiveness of a modern significant rise setting up window cleansing gear robotic is staggering. major-tier models can clean up upwards of 720 sq. meters for every hour, a price that much surpasses what a group of guide cleaners can obtain. This speed implies that a developing’s overall facade is usually cleaned in a fraction of the time, minimizing disruption to tenants and preserving a consistently pristine overall look. For large industrial properties, hotels, and residential towers, this velocity translates right into operational agility and lessened downtime.
Calculating the accurate Cost: outside of Labor
The ROI of the robotic program extends significantly outside of only comparing the machine's Charge to hourly labor wages. The legitimate calculation features a multitude of averted fees. Insurance premiums for prime-hazard work are significantly lessened or removed. The recurring expenditures of renting, transporting, and establishing scaffolding or cradles disappear. the necessity for larger cleansing crews is diminished, further more slicing labor expenses. When viewed holistically, the initial money outlay for just a robotic program is often recouped surprisingly speedily by way of these gathered operational financial savings, making it not just the greener preference, but the more worthwhile 1 Over time.
